#f4e561 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4e561 is composed of 95.7% red, 89.8%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.1%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 53.9 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 66.9%. #f4e561 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#e9cb00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f4e561 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4e561 has RGB values of R:244, G:229,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.6,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16049505.

Shades and Tints of #f4e561
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070600 is the darkest color, while #fefdf4 is the lightest one.
